Turkey’s first indigenous, low-altitude air and anti-missile system, Hisar-A, has successfully passed field tests and is ready for production, top Turkish officials said.
In parallel statements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doğan and top procurement official Ismail Demir said the government would place an order for the serial production of Hisar-A.
The system is expected to be delivered to the army in 2021. The autonomous system is co-produced by military-electronics specialist Aselsan and missile maker Roketsan.
